Adding the terms of our ratio, 1, 2, and 4, together, we get a sum of 7. If not, again, change it to the appropriate number. Following the mix ratio, we can calculate the volumes of sand and gravel required, as shown below: cement volume = total concrete volume / sum of terms, cement volume = 2 cu yd / (1 + 2 + 4) = 2 cu yd / 7 0.286 cu yd (0.214 m), sand volume = 2 * cement volume = 2 * 0.286 cu yd = 0.572 cu yd (0.429 m), gravel volume = 4 * cement volume = 4 * 0.286 cu yd 1.144 cu yd (0.857 m). For reference, a 40-pound bag of concrete typically yields about 0.3 cubic feet, a 50-pound bag yields 0.37 cubic feet, a 60-pound bag yields 0.45 cubic feet, and an 80-pound bag yields 0.6 feet. I also would not want to re-use a mounting base (that is if you could even dig it up). For example, let's say that we want to use a mix ratio of 1:2:4 for a 2 cu yd (1.5 m) concrete column.
